Even in very poor communities, children find ways to play that are unique to their circumstances, making their own play using what they can find around them!

Crossroads has built an adventure playground that draws on the spirit and resourcefulness of children who do much with very little. It’s a space where Hong Kong children can also learn, play and explore life in a rural village with all its joys and challenges.  

The equipment reflects nations around the world, made with tyres, wood, ropes and sand, with rustic huts for imaginative play.
